Before you bake anything, your oven needs to be heated to its proper temperature. It takes only a
few seconds to turn on your oven, but it takes several minutes for it to reach the right temperature.
Turning on your oven and letting it heat up to the right temperature is known as preheating. Most
recipes require you to turn your oven on first, before starting to cook.
First you should consider preheating your oven before starting your recipe. Electrical ovens often
need 10 to 15 minutes before they reach the proper temperature. This is usually enough time for
you to prepare your recipe. If it takes more than 15 minutes in which to prepare the food, then
consider starting the oven half way through the prepping process.

Most oven racks usually are set in the middle of the oven, but in some cases, the dish that you are
baking will need to be placed higher or lower in the oven. Refer to the recipe, and if necessary,
take out the oven rack and set it to the right level.
Note that items such as cakes, cookies, and cupcakes should be placed in the middle rack, unless
the recipe states otherwise.
Turn on the oven and set it to the right temperature. To get the right temperature, you will need to
refer to your recipe. The oven temperature is usually at the very beginning of the recipe, its the very
first step.
Wait for the oven to reach the desired temp. Most ovens have a setting that lets you either see the
current temperature or it will beep when ready. Some ovens have a little light that turns on when it
is the right temperature. This light is usually next to the oven temperature dial.
Consider using an oven thermometer. in some cases the temperature inside the oven is not very
accurate and does not actually match the temperature on the dial. An oven thermometer, which is
usually placed inside the oven, will tell you the actual temperature. Refer to this thermometer
instead of waiting for the indicator light to go on or for when the oven to beep.
Place your food in the oven and let it bake according to the recipe. Make sure that the door is
firmly closed, unless the recipe states otherwise. Opening and closing the door while baking will
cause the internal heat to escape, which may result in longer baking

Water is a finite and limited resource in the Middle East of inestimable value. As such,
competition for control of rivers, basins, and valleys with water flow is inevitable. Due to this,
long term peace between Israel and its neighbors, Syria, Jordan, and Lebanon will be partially
contingent on the allocation of freshwater. Israelhas shown in the past that it will attempt to control
and source water with its interest first rather than on the region as a whole. As such, any long term
peace is highly dependent on how Israel and its neighbors handle their limited water resources.
Of the vast quantities of water on this planet, only about three percent is freshwater and thus

The Human Immunodeficiency Virus (HIV) affects the human wellbeing by attacking the body s
immune system which is the natural defense system in the human body to resist infections. When
the immune system is compromised, the body becomes less capable of fighting diseases, allowing
the body to become more susceptible to infections. Different from other viruses that the body can
get rid of, HIVwill remain in the body for life (Wright and Carnes, 2016). HIV works by attacking
the CD4 cells, which assist the immune systemto resist infections. If not treated the virus decreases
the number of T cells in the body, thus making the person s immune system highly prone to
infections or infection related cancers (Wright and Carnes, 2016). After the body s immunity is
depleted, therefore allowing opportunistic infections increase in the body, reaching the final HIV
stage known as the acquired immunodeficiency syndrome (AIDS) is rapidly approaching (Wright
and Carnes, 2016).
Identification and Pathology
The Human Immunodeficiency Virus develops in stages, there are three established stages in total.
The stages of HIV infections include the Acute HIV infection, followed by the Clinical Latency
phase, eventually the last stage, Acquired Immunodeficiency Syndrome (AIDS), is reached. The
Acute stage exists between 2 4 weeks after HIV infection when trivial infection symptoms like
fever, are symptomatic in some patients. After the Acute stage, the virus develops into the second
stage known

Nino vs The Jewelry Exchange The legal agenda in the case of Nino vs The Jewelry Exchange was
that the defendant, Rajae Nino made allegations to his employer that he was being discriminated on
the account of his gender and nationality. The primary stipulation to this case was that Nino had
signed a contract that was unconscionable. The primary function of this agreement gave most of the
power to The Jewelry Exchange. The Court of Appeals decided that the arbitration agreements did
not favor their employee. The definition of unconscionable from Webster s Dictionary states,
excessive, unreasonable . What is means for a contract to be unconscionable is that contractually,
the contract is very one sided and extremely favors one party over another. Procedural
unconscionability is the conditions and the procedures that are within the contract results in various
inequalities such as age, intelligence, and relative bargaining power. When a contract is
substantively unconscionable it means that that actual terms of the contract are unfair, oppressive
or harsh. Cases such as Nino vs The Jewelry Exchange showed that the terms if the contract were
ambiguous and suspect, this was one of the primary reasons that the Court of Appeals ruled in Nino
s favor. One example that the contract that Nino signed that the agreement was procedurally
unconscionable can be accessed in Article IV of the contract. Article IV was described as the sole,
final, binding and

examples of majority rule in the different facets of the everchanging governmental structures. This
characteristic can be seen in the Mayflower Compact which began from forty one separatists who
came across for religious freedom. This compact was designed by those of their religion, and was
structured as a covenant which grew into a civil governmentbased from that original church
government. This compact allowed the group equal say in rules and law, and chose a governor
and his assistants by majority rule. The next example of majority rule also was designed from a
standpoint of a church organization. Thomas Hooker led congregations from Massachusetts Bay
to Connecticut and there organized a self governing colony. They formed what was called the
Fundamental Orders which were a series of laws that created a commonwealth based on
Christianity. However, different from the Mayflower Compact, the Fundamental Orders were voted
on by all members of the community not just church members. The best example of majority rule
would be what was called the House of Burgesses in Virginia, but under various other names in
other areas, such as the House of Representatives in Massachusetts. These structures of government
were formed from elected assemblies, where the lower houses were elected by the popular vote.
These elected officials were usually wealthy, male property owners which

On May 26, 2016, the United States Court of Appeals for the Eleventh Circuit in SEC v. Graham,
No. 14 13562 (11th Cir. May 26, 2016), reached an important decision. The court extended the
reach of 28 U.S.C. В§ 2462, the five year statute of limitations for any civil fine, penalty, or
forfeiture applicable to enforcement actions by the Securities and Exchange Commission ( SEC ).
The court held that SEC enforcement actions for declaratory relief and disgorgement were subject
to the five year statute of limitations. The Eleventh Circuit built its ruling on top of a decision by
the Supreme Court, Gabelli v. SEC, 133 S. Ct. 1216 (2013), which held that 28 U.S.C. В§ 2462
applied to SEC civil penalty actions.
